Mendon Capital Advisors Corp reduced its stake in Flushing Financial Corporation (NASDAQ:FFIC - Free Report) by 32.8% during the first quarter, according to its most recent filing with the SEC. The fund owned 235,150 shares of the bank's stock after selling 114,850 shares during the quarter. Flushing Financial accounts for approximately 1.5% of Mendon Capital Advisors Corp's portfolio, making the stock its 22nd largest holding. Mendon Capital Advisors Corp owned 0.70% of Flushing Financial worth $2,986,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

Flushing Financial Price Performance
Flushing Financial stock traded down $0.14 during midday trading on Monday, hitting $13.96. 112,401 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 275,260. The company has a market cap of $471.57 million, a P/E ratio of -11.73 and a beta of 0.83.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.85, a quick ratio of 0.94 and a current ratio of 0.94. The stock has a 50-day moving average price of $12.82 and a two-hundred day moving average price of $12.51. Flushing Financial Corporation has a 52-week low of $10.65 and a 52-week high of $18.59.
Flushing Financial (NASDAQ:FFIC - Get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Thursday, July 24th. The bank reported $0.32 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.29 by $0.03. The firm had revenue of $58.92 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$60.13 million. Flushing Financial had a positive return on equity of 4.45% and a negative net margin of 7.13%. On average, equities research analysts forecast that Flushing Financial Corporation will post 1.2 earnings per share for the current year.
Flushing Financial Dividend Announcement
The company also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, September 26th. Investors of record on Friday, September 5th will be paid a $0.22 dividend. This represents a $0.88 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 6.3%. The ex-dividend date of this dividend is Friday, September 5th. Flushing Financial's dividend payout ratio is currently -73.95%.

Flushing Financial Company Profile
(
Free Report)
Flushing Financial Corporation operates as the bank holding company for Flushing Bank that provides banking products and services primarily to consumers, businesses, and governmental units. It offers various deposit products, including checking and savings accounts, money market accounts, non-interest bearing demand accounts, NOW accounts, and certificates of deposit.
